A very popular comic book team brought to us by DC comics was first introduced in Adventure Comics #247 in 1958. The Legion of Superheroes has gone through possibly more reboots and retcons than any individual character but its original iteration was based around Superboy, who was Superman when he was a teenager. He had met lightening boy, Saturn girl and cosmic boy. These three had formed a superhero club using Superboy as inspiration and they time traveled to recruit him as a member. As the team gained attention lightning boy was changed to lightning lad. They then were granted more stories in Adventure Comics and alluded to more heroes in this Legion including; Invisible Kid, Sun Boy, Bouncing Boy, Phantom Girl, Shrinking Violet and a few others.
